Reverse description The inscription ΑΚΤΙΑ appears in two lines within the field, enclosed by a reed or laurel wreath tied at the base. The wreath is a reference to the Actia, the prestigious quadrennial games celebrated at Nicopolis in honour of Apollo, originally established or refounded by Augustus to commemorate his victory at the Battle of Actium. The overall composition is simple and typical of small Epirote civic bronze issues.
